Categories > Guides and Tips

The 18 Best Things to Do in Durban on a Rainy Day

The 18 Best Things to Do in Durban on a Rainy Day

Sure, Durban is notorious for its stunning coastline and outdoor adventures, but when the weather decides to play spoilsport, our city is equally exhilarating indoors. There’s a whole world of excitement beyond just the great outdoors.

From thought-provoking museums to riveting art centres and thrilling theme parks, Durban is a torrent of exhilarating activities, ensuring there’s never a dull moment—rain or shine! So read on and discover the best things to do in Durban on a rainy day!

Visit the Durban Natural Science Museum

Media credit: michaelansermino

Address: 1, City Hall, 234 Anton Lembede St, Durban Central, Durban, 4000, South Africa 

Contact details: +27 31 311 2256

Operating hours: 

  • Monday to Saturday – 8:30 AM to 3:45 PM
  • Sunday – 11 AM to 3:45 PM 

Durban Natural Science Museum is not just about geeking out on science—it’s like stepping into a world where past, present, and future collide. From ancient dinosaur fossils to dodo skeletons and exhibits on climate change, there’s plenty to see here.

Oh, and one more thing, this ain’t your boring old stuffy museum—it’s interactive! There is no need to be quiet or only use inside voices because here, you get to touch, feel, and interact with the displays, making learning feel less.

Pro tip: 
Check out the life-sized T-Rex model—it never fails to wow the visitors!

Dive into indoor fun at uShaka Marine World


Address: 1 King Shaka Ave, Point, Durban, 4001, South Africa

Contact details: +27 31 328 8000

Operating hours: 

  • Monday to Sunday –  9 AM to 5 PM


  • Adults – R204
  • Kids / Seniors – R165
  • Toddlers (Under 3) – Free

uShaka Marine World is an indoor-outdoor theme park with an aquarium, water rides, and dolphin shows, so it’s a wonderland you wouldn’t expect on a rainy day. And the fun doesn’t stop there because there’s Wet ‘n Wild for anyone willing to brave the weather!

And then there’s the Sea World Aquarium—the cherry on top! Home to all sorts of marine life, this place brings out the kid in anyone, no matter their age.

Pro tip: 
Don’t miss the seal and penguin feedings—they’re delightful to watch!

Catch a show at The Playhouse Company


Address: 231 Anton Lembede St, Durban Central, Durban, 4001, South Africa

Contact details: +27 31 369 9555

The Playhouse Company is a total gem, whether you’re a theatre buff or just looking for something different. This place lures you in with its line-up featuring local and international performances, ranging from drama to musical theatre, ballet, and opera.

Now, the architecture of this place is utterly breathtaking. Imagine a blend of classic Victorian-style edifice with a sprinkle of modern design—it’s a work of art.

Pro tip: 
Make sure to pay a visit to the theatre bar during intermission! And try to get your tickets in advance—it can get crowded, especially for popular shows.

Relax at the spa at the Beverly Hills Hotel

Media credit: viwekese


Address: 1 Lighthouse Road uMhlanga Rocks, Durban, 4320, South Africa

Contact details: +27 31 561 2211

Operating hours: 

  • Open 24 hours

How about a day spent unwinding and pampering yourself at a spa? And not just any spa, but one at the Beverly Hills Hotel, no less.

Look, there’s no shame in needing a little self-care every once in a while (a lot of self-care, if you ask me). Indulgent massages, rejuvenating facials, and relaxing body treatments—there’s so much to choose from.

Pro tip: 
Grab a bite at the hotel’s restaurant after your massage—it makes for the perfect end to a spa day!

Shop at the Gateway Theatre of Shopping


Address: 1 Palm Blvd, Umhlanga Ridge, uMhlanga, 4021, South Africa

Contact details: +27 31 514 0500

Operating hours: 

  • Monday to Thursday – 9 AM to 7 PM
  • Friday and Saturday – 9 AM to 9 PM
  • Sunday – 9 AM to 6 PM

Gateway Theatre of Shopping gets it just right, whether you’re a dedicated shopaholic or a casual window shopper. With more than 370 stores, it’s not just a mall; think of it as your personal gateway to the world of fashion, entertainment, and, of course—food!

But hey, if shopping isn’t your jam (despite the rain), there’s a heap of entertainment stuff here too! Cinemas, go-karting, and even an indoor funfair—it’s a spot to satiate all your fun cravings.

Pro tip: 
Don’t forget to try out the Wavehouse! And the food court has some terrific options—sampling a few should be on your radar.


Address: Durban Central, Durban, 4001, South Africa

Contact details: +27 31 311 2264

Operating hours: 

  • Monday to Saturday – 8:30 AM to 4 PM
  • Sunday – 11 AM to 4 PM

Trust me, even if you aren’t much of an art lover, the Durban Art Gallery is not to be taken lightly. This place packs a punch with its collection of contemporary and historic pieces from the city and beyond!

Strolling through the gallery’s rooms, you’re likely to stumble upon treasures from every corner of the globe. In every brushstroke and sculpted curve, it’s not just art—you’re glimpsing histories of people and places that you’ve probably never thought of. 

Pro tip: 
The gallery shop offers some unique keepsakes, perfect for memorabilia.

Cosy up with a warm cup of coffee at Savior Cafe


Address: 203 Bulwer Rd &, Ferguson Rd, Glenwood, Durban, 4001, South Africa 

Contact details: +27 76 606 5440

Operating hours: 

  • Monday to Wednesday, Friday and Saturday – 7 AM to 5 PM
  • Thursday – 8 AM to 5 PM

Savior Café is the ideal cosy-up-on-a-rainy-day spot. The friendly, comfy vibe of the place is going to win your heart the moment you step in.

And we haven’t even started talking about their food! Breakfast bowls here are to die for, as well as the cheesecake—their menu is simple yet spot on. It’s definitely worth ditching your diet for a day!

Pro tip: 
Do try their cappuccino—it’s pure love in a cup! And their freshly baked goods are a must-have—perfect with your steaming cuppa.

Experience vibrant local culture at the Markets of Warwick

Media credit: thiag0wanderley


Address: 127 Johannes Nkosi St, Greyville, Durban, 4001, South Africa

Contact details: +27 31 309 3880

Operating hours: 

  • Monday to Wednesday, Friday – 8 AM to 3:30 PM
  • Thursday – 8 AM to 3 PM
  • Saturday – 8:30 AM to 3 PM

Visiting the markets in Warwick on a rainy day can be quite an adventure. A mixed bag of traditional medicine markets, bead markets, music markets, and whatnot—this place can be called the cultural hub of Durban.

Amidst the chaos, colours, smells, and sounds lies the real beauty of Warwick Markets. From handcrafted curiosities to intriguing witch doctors and from fresh produce stalls to live Zulu music, it’s a full-on sensory experience.

Pro tip: 
Haggling is common here, so don’t be shy about doing so!

Savour Italian cuisine at Old Town Italy Umhlanga


Address: 39 Meridian Drive Umhlanga Rocks, Durban, 4319, South Africa

Contact details: +27 31 566 5008

Operating hours: 

  • Monday to Saturday – 7 AM to 9 PM
  • Sunday – 7 AM to 6 PM

Old Town Italy Umhlanga can do a decent job of teleporting your taste buds to the heart of Italy. Rain can be a blessing (for your palate, at least) when you’ve got a place like this to wander into.

It’s not just the food here (which is top-notch, by the way—pasta, pizzas, the whole shebang!), but it’s the whole atmosphere that seals the deal. Imagine tucking into a warm lasagna or sipping on a rich espresso while the rain showers down outside.

Pro tip: 
The tiramisu here is not to be missed—make sure to save some room for it!

Immerse yourself in art and music at The Bat Centre


Address: 45 Maritime Pl, Esplanade, Durban, 4001, South Africa

Contact details: +27 31 332 0451

Operating hours: 

  • Monday to Sunday – 8 AM to 4:30 PM

The Bat Center is just the thing to get rid of your rainy-day blues. It’s where art meets music; think paintings, murals, and sculptures blended with rhythms, melodies, and beats.

Local artists are hustling, musicians are strumming away, and the whole place is bubbling with positive energy. Even if you aren’t an artsy type, I bet stepping into this place will draw out the latent Picasso or Beethoven in you.

Pro tip: 
Check out their line-up for music events—you might stumble upon some exciting local talents.

See the unique African arts at the Phansi Museum


Address: 500 Esther Roberts Rd, Glenwood, Berea, 4001, South Africa

Contact details: +27 31 206 2889

Operating hours: 

  • Monday to Thursday – 8 AM to 4 PM
  • Friday – 8 AM to 3 PM
  • Saturday  – 10 AM to 2 PM

Comprising traditional items and artefacts from different African communities, Phansi Museum is like stepping into a timeless reel of Africa’s cultural and historical journey. Every piece—necklaces, hats, dolls, shields, and masks—has its own story to tell.

Picture this: the rhythmic drumming of rain outside, and you immerse yourself in the fascinating and diverse stories of the continent. Sounds intriguing, right? Give it a shot!

Pro tip: 
Try timing your visit with their guided tours—it’s insightful and worth it! And don’t miss the second floor—the view from there is incredible.

Discover cricket history at Kingsmead Cricket Ground

Media credit: laurawolvaardt


Address: 2 Kingsmead Way, Stamford Hill, Durban, 4000, South Africa

Contact details: +27 31 335 4200

Rich with a cricketing history dating back to 1923, The Kingsmead Cricket Ground houses memorabilia that sparks nostalgia. The museum here is chock-full of treasures—old bats, worn-out balls, and legendary players’ jerseys.

And trust me, there’s something comforting about being in a massive stadium that’s soaked in rain. I can assure you that exploring the hallowed halls of Kingsmead is an experience that rivals the thrill of watching a live match.

Pro tip: 
Don’t forget your camera—they’ve got a place reserved for Instagram-worthy shots!.

Try your luck with games at Suncoast Casino


Address: Suncoast Boulevard, O R Tambo Parade, Durban, 4056, South Africa

Contact details: +27 31 328 3000

Operating hours: 

  • Open 24 hours

The Suncoast Casino is another perfect spot for that rainy-day adventure! Whether you’re a seasoned gambler or just there to take a whirl out of curiosity, this place will sweep you up in its glitzy and glamorous vibe.

And hey, if you end up on a hot streak, you’ll probably be grateful for the gloomy skies that brought you indoors. In the end, it’s all about having a bit of fun and embracing the spirit of the casino, right?

Pro tip: 
Remember to take a break and enjoy their restaurants or cinemas when you’ve had your fill of the casino floor.

Enjoy local artists’ works at the KwaZulu-Natal Society of the Arts


Address:  166 Bulwer Rd, Bulwer, Durban, 4001, South Africa

Contact details: +27 31 277 1705

Operating hours: 

  • Tuesday to Friday – 8 AM to 5 PM
  • Saturday – 8 AM to 4 PM
  • Sunday – 8 AM to 3 PM

When you’re craving some culture, the KwaZulu-Natal Society of the Arts gallery is the perfect spot. This place houses some of the most incredible works of art by local talent, making it a sanctuary for both artists and art enthusiasts alike.

Roaming through the gallery, you’ll lose yourself amid diverse textures, colours, and ideas. It’s like you’re peeking into the minds of the city’s most creative individuals, all under the guise of art.

Pro tip: 
Try to speak to the friendly gallery staff—they’ll gladly provide insights into the artists and their works.

Opt for some tranquillity at Sri Sri Radha Radhanath Temple

Media credit: bryceab_photography


Address: 50 Bhaktivedanta Swami Cir, Westcliff, Durban, 4092, South Africa

Contact details: +27 31 403 3328

Operating hours: 

  • Monday to Saturday – 4:30 AM to 9 PM
  • Sunday – 4:30 AM to 7 PM

Sri Sri Radha Radhanath Temple, with its intricate design and charming atmosphere, provides a peaceful refuge. It’s not just about spirituality—if you give it a chance, you’ll realise that the whole vibe of the place washes away your rainy-day lethargy.

It’s like this place brings a sense of calm and appreciation for the beautiful surroundings. So the next time you’re cursing the clouds for making outdoor plans impossible, consider it an opportunity to visit the temple and soak in some serenity instead.

Pro tip: 
Remember to adhere to the temple’s dress code—modest covering and removing your shoes are expected.

Step into history at the Campbell Collections

Media credit: asandasizani


Address: 220 Gladys Mazibuko Rd, Berea, Durban, 4001, South Africa

Contact details: +27 31 260 1710

Operating hours: 

  • Monday to Friday – 8 AM to 4:30 PM

Campbell Collections is filled with African artefacts, books, and other historical souvenirs. But in case you’re thinking this is one of those stiff, stuffy museums that only hosts relics of the past, think again!

This place is more than just the sum of its historical items. The building itself is a magnificent piece of colonial architecture, surrounded by lush gardens—an ideal spot for letting your imagination soar.

Pro tip: 
Make sure to have a peek around their lovely garden—between the raindrops, you’ll find beauty and tranquillity.

Go on a shopping spree at the Pavilion Shopping Centre


Address: Jack Martens Dr, Dawncliffe, Westville, 3611, South Africa

Contact details: +27 31 275 9800

Operating hours: 

  • Monday to Sunday – 9 AM to 7 PM

The Pavilion Shopping Center has plenty of fun activities for everyone and anyone, rain or shine! It’s not just aisles and racks filled with goodies.

Nah, it’s like a mini-city within a mall. There’s a range of restaurants that’ll tickle your taste buds, plus arcades, a movie theatre, and much more to beat those rainy blues!

Pro tip: 
Don’t miss the 3rd floor—it’s packed with hidden gems!

Explore the wilderness inside with iSithumba Adventures

Media credit: dbntourism


Address: 15030 D1004 Rd, Isithumba, KwaXimba, 3670, South Africa

Contact details: +27 65 936 4418

Now, let’s head over to iSithumba Adventures for a dose of adventure and thrill, no matter the weather outside! Think indoor rock climbing, archery, obstacle courses, and the like!

It’s like having your cake, eating it, and not getting drenched in the rain at all. Imagine being able to enjoy all the thrills of outdoor activities but in the cosy indoors. It sounds like a perfect rainy day plan, doesn’t it?

Pro tip: 
It’s also great for group outings, so gather your squad for a fun-filled day inside.

Related topics